High-Functioning Anxiety and PMDD

​

High-Functioning Anxiety is often an invisible companion, characterised by constant worry, rumination, and the relentless pursuit of perfection. Coupled with PMDD, which intensifies these feelings with added depression, fatigue, irritability, anger, and mood swings, the combination can be overwhelming. Nevertheless, I have learned to harness my resilience and determination to navigate these challenges in order to strive towards my potential.
